Techo Electra Raptor vs Yamaha RayZR 125 Fi Hybrid

Should you buy Techo Electra Raptor or Yamaha RayZR 125 Fi Hybrid Find out which scooter is best for you - compare the two models on the basis of their price, mileage, features, colours and other specs. Techo Electra Raptor price in Delhi is Rs 76178 (ex-showroom price) whereas the Yamaha RayZR 125 Fi Hybrid price in Delhi is Rs 85030 (ex-showroom). On the other hand, the power and torque of RayZR 125 Fi Hybrid stand at 8.2 PS and 10.3 Nm respectively. Techo Electra offers the Raptor in 5 colours whereas the Yamaha RayZR 125 Fi Hybrid comes in 11 colours. Out of 136 user reviews, RayZR 125 Fi Hybrid scores 4.1 whereas the Techo Electra Raptor tallies 3.0 out of 5 based on 9 user reviews..
